Our Wedding- August, 7 2010- Westin, Copley Place

Its several months after the fact, but we wanted to post some pictures of the arrangements we did for our own wedding back in August. We used white roses and purple calla lilies. The white roses gave the wedding a classic and traditional feel, and the purple calla lilies provided a fun, modern "pop" to each of the arrangements.



We used white calla lilies for the grooms' boutonnieres. And purple calla lilies for the groomsmen.

Each bridesmaid bouquet had about two dozen roses, plus the purple calla lilies.

We used white spray roses and bright green hypericum for the Mothers' and Grandmother's corsages.

For the ceremony, we created large arrangements with white standard calla lilies, gladiolus, and white roses. 

And we were able to reuse our ceremony arrangements to decorate the reception. This was a huge money saver!

We also decided to use lanterns and candles for table decorations during the reception. This not only saved time and money, but added romantic ambiance to the reception. We added purple rose petals to bring in our wedding color, and let guests take home the mini lanterns as favors.
